From 32696144ae99100837a4f9a01e0827e1bbe9958a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Russell Currey Date: Fri, 9 Jun 2017 16:06:02 +1000 Subject: phb4: Complete reset implementation This implements complete reset (creset) functionality for POWER9 DD1. Only partially tested and contends with some DD1 errata, but it's a start.
